sturts中<htmL:text>的value的问题 <%String name=(String)request.getParameter("name");%><html:text property="1" value="<%=name%>"/> 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 struts标签和jsp代码是不允许互相嵌入使用的!但是可以嵌套使用:如<strutstag><%jscode%></strutstag>这样。struts标签和jsp代码均可以嵌入html代码:如<htmltag abc="<strutstag/>"/>或<htmltag abc="<%jspcode%>"/>所以你这里的使用可以改为:<input type="text" name="1" value="<%out.print(name)%>" />因为struts的标签最终是输出html格式传到客户端浏览器的,<html:text>最终是生成<input type="text">。 在action中request.setAttribute("123",loadform.getName());在页面中取得<%String username=(String)request.getAttribute("123");%>在页面中用hello <%=name%> 显示结果hello xxx 楼上的最好别用数字啊request.setAttribute("123",loadform.getName()); <%out.print(name)%>对吗?是不是要有分号结尾?可能是笔误吧 我的接收页面必须是用struts的<html:text>标签,你们以上说的方法我都试过了,根本显示不出来,我就是想实现<html:text property="name" value=""/>这样的效果,并且value的值是从上一个页面的表单提交过来的,请各位在给小弟想想办法!!!!!!!谢谢!!!!!!!!! <input type="text" name="name" value="<%=name%>" />很明确了,我们经常遇到的情况。 <jsp:useBean id="name" class="com.ch.name" scope="request" />name只要有name.getName1();方法 就可以想下面一样获得数据!<html:form action="#" target="_self" method="post" ><html:text property="name1" /></html:form> <html:select property="houseType" size="1" <html:option value="0">普通住宅</html:option> <html:option value="1">别墅</html:option> <html:option value="2">公寓</html:option> <html:option value="3">宾馆</html:option> <html:option value="4">商住楼</html:option> <html:option value="5">写字楼</html:option> <html:option value="6">门面房</html:option> <html:option value="7">厂房</html:option> <html:option value="8">其他</html:option> </html:select><html:radio property="origin" value="0" /> 个人 <html:radio property="origin" value="1" /> 中介公司下拉菜单,单选多选都是一样! struts 还有更多强大的功能等我们去使用!嘿嘿 已经超过了一个request范围了,当然不出数据了! spring怎么基础注解? SSH中,如何保存带外键的对象 如何快速提高自己,成为编程高手呢??? 请问一下各位关于java编程声音文件处理 hibernate 插入数据抛出异常 tomcat项目移植到jboss报错 请教几个Struts的问题,很急的?谢谢!!!! java文件读写 创建自定义标签时出现问题,求帮忙帮忙 ssh框架是如何处理的事务死锁 showModalDialog获取不了返回值是怎么回事? 请问谁有应用ibatis的经验?
struts标签和jsp代码均可以嵌入html代码:如<htmltag abc="<strutstag/>"/>或<htmltag abc="<%jspcode%>"/>所以你这里的使用可以改为:
<input type="text" name="1" value="<%out.print(name)%>" />因为struts的标签最终是输出html格式传到客户端浏览器的,<html:text>最终是生成<input type="text">。
request.setAttribute("123",loadform.getName());
在页面中取得
<%String username=(String)request.getAttribute("123");%>
在页面中用
hello <%=name%>
显示结果
hello xxx
对吗?是不是要有分号结尾?可能是笔误吧
很明确了,我们经常遇到的情况。
<html:text property="name1" />
</html:form>
<html:option value="0">普通住宅</html:option>
<html:option value="1">别墅</html:option>
<html:option value="2">公寓</html:option>
<html:option value="3">宾馆</html:option>
<html:option value="4">商住楼</html:option>
<html:option value="5">写字楼</html:option>
<html:option value="6">门面房</html:option>
<html:option value="7">厂房</html:option>
<html:option value="8">其他</html:option>
</html:select><html:radio property="origin" value="0" /> 个人 <html:radio property="origin" value="1" /> 中介公司下拉菜单,单选多选都是一样!